Display That Impresses
The smartphone boasts a 6.7-inch pOLED display with Full HD+ resolution and a 144Hz refresh rate. This combination ensures buttery-smooth scrolling and an immersive viewing experience whether you are gaming, streaming movies, or browsing social media. The HDR10+ certification enhances colors, while the peak brightness of 1300 nits ensures the screen remains easily visible even under direct sunlight. Performance and Power
At the heart of the Motorola Edge 60 Fusion 5G lies the Qualcomm Snapdragon 7s Gen 2 chipset, paired with up to 12GB of LPDDR5 RAM and 256GB of UFS 3.1 storage. This hardware combination ensures a smooth, lag-free experience across the board. Multitasking feels effortless, apps load quickly, and even graphic-heavy games run seamlessly with high frame rates. To keep things cool during intense sessions, Motorola has integrated an advanced cooling system that prevents overheating and maintains performance consistency.

Software and User Experience
The Edge 60 Fusion 5G runs on Android 15 with Motorola’s MyUX skin, a near-stock Android experience with useful customizations. Motorola’s approach is to keep things simple, fast, and clean, avoiding unnecessary bloatware that plagues many other smartphones. Features like Ready For (which allows you to connect your phone to a bigger display for productivity or gaming), gesture-based shortcuts, and enhanced security settings elevate the overall user experience. The company also promises three years of major Android updates and four years of security patches, ensuring longevity.
Camera Setup
The phone features a triple-camera system at the rear, led by a 64MP primary sensor with OIS, a 13MP ultra-wide sensor with macro capabilities, and a 2MP depth sensor. The primary camera captures stunning photos with accurate colors and excellent detail, even in low light conditions. The ultra-wide camera is perfect for landscapes and group photos, while the macro feature lets you get up close with impressive results. On the front, a 32MP selfie camera ensures sharp and vibrant selfies, along with support for 4K video recording. Battery Life and Charging
Powering the Edge 60 Fusion 5G is a 5000mAh battery, designed to last an entire day with heavy usage. What makes it more impressive is the 68W TurboPower fast charging, which can juice up the phone from 0 to 50% in just 15 minutes. While it does not feature wireless charging, the blazing-fast wired charging more than makes up for it.
